The Barnard/Columbia Ancient Drama Group presents Seneca's THYESTES, performed at the Minor Latham Playhouse in New York City in April, 2013. Seneca's gruesome tragedy tells the story of the rivalry between two brothers, Atreus and Thyestes, and their struggle for the throne. After usurping power, Thyestes has been driven into exile. Now Atreus lures his brother back to Mycenae, but not for a reconciliation. Following in the footsteps of his ancestor Tantalus, Atreus plots grim revenge: to slaughter Thyestes' sons and feed them to their father in a nefarious feast.
